Manufacturing Challenge
Long shafts need review for straightness risk, support method, surface protection, and packing to reduce handling damage.
Process Planning
The process plan should check length-to-diameter ratio, support points, critical bearing seats, threads, cross holes, and packing separation.
Inspection Method
Critical diameters, thread details, overall length, straightness or runout when specified, surface marks, and packing protection should be reviewed.
Result
The completed parts were checked for dimensions, threads, burrs, and surface condition before packing.
